excel集合 号怎么使用

excel集合 号怎么使用

在Excel中,集合号(通常通过使用函数实现)可以用于各种操作,例如集合求和、集合运算和筛选数据。集合号在Excel中的应用非常广泛,通过了解和使用这些功能,用户可以更高效地进行数据分析和处理。本文将详细介绍如何在Excel中使用集合号,包括常见的函数和操作方法。

一、SUMIFS函数的使用

SUMIFS函数是Excel中一个非常强大的函数,用于在满足多个条件的情况下对数据进行求和。它的语法如下:

SUMIFS(sum_range, criteria_range1, criteria1, [criteria_range2, criteria2], ...)

1.1、基本用法

假设我们有一个销售数据表,包含以下列:销售日期、销售人员和销售额。我们希望计算某个销售人员在特定日期范围内的销售总额。可以使用SUMIFS函数来实现:

=SUMIFS(C2:C10, A2:A10, ">="&E1, A2:A10, "<="&E2, B2:B10, F1)

其中,C2:C10是销售额列,A2:A10是销售日期列,B2:B10是销售人员列,E1E2是日期范围,F1是销售人员。

1.2、复杂条件下的应用

SUMIFS函数还可以用于更复杂的条件,例如多个销售人员或多个日期范围。在这种情况下,可以通过增加条件范围和条件来实现。例如,计算多个销售人员在不同日期范围内的销售总额:

=SUMIFS(C2:C10, A2:A10, ">="&E1, A2:A10, "<="&E2, B2:B10, F1) + SUMIFS(C2:C10, A2:A10, ">="&G1, A2:A10, "<="&G2, B2:B10, H1)

二、COUNTIFS函数的使用

COUNTIFS函数与SUMIFS函数类似,但它用于计数满足多个条件的单元格数。其语法如下:

COUNTIFS(criteria_range1, criteria1, [criteria_range2, criteria2], ...)

2.1、基本用法

假设我们有一个产品数据表,包含以下列:产品类别、产品名称和库存数量。我们希望计算特定类别中库存量大于某个值的产品数量。可以使用COUNTIFS函数来实现:

=COUNTIFS(A2:A10, "电子产品", C2:C10, ">100")

其中,A2:A10是产品类别列,C2:C10是库存数量列。

2.2、多条件计数

COUNTIFS函数还可以用于更复杂的计数条件,例如多个产品类别或不同的库存范围。在这种情况下,可以通过增加条件范围和条件来实现。例如,计算多个产品类别中库存量在不同范围内的产品数量:

=COUNTIFS(A2:A10, "电子产品", C2:C10, ">100") + COUNTIFS(A2:A10, "家具", C2:C10, ">50")

三、VLOOKUP和HLOOKUP函数的使用

VLOOKUP和HLOOKUP函数是Excel中最常用的查找函数,用于在表格中查找并返回匹配的数据。它们的语法如下:

VLOOKUP:

VLOOKUP(lookup_value, table_array, col_index_num, [range_lookup])

HLOOKUP:

HLOOKUP(lookup_value, table_array, row_index_num, [range_lookup])

3.1、基本用法

假设我们有一个员工数据表,包含以下列:员工ID、姓名和部门。我们希望根据员工ID查找员工的姓名。可以使用VLOOKUP函数来实现:

=VLOOKUP(E1, A2:C10, 2, FALSE)

其中,E1是查找的员工ID,A2:C10是数据范围,2表示返回姓名列,FALSE表示精确匹配。

3.2、垂直和水平查找

HLOOKUP函数用于水平查找,与VLOOKUP函数类似。假设我们有一个产品价格表,第一行是产品名称,第二行是价格。我们希望根据产品名称查找价格。可以使用HLOOKUP函数来实现:

=HLOOKUP(E1, A1:C2, 2, FALSE)

其中,E1是查找的产品名称,A1:C2是数据范围,2表示返回价格行,FALSE表示精确匹配。

四、INDEX和MATCH函数的使用

INDEX和MATCH函数是Excel中另一个强大的查找组合,它们通常一起使用,以提供比VLOOKUP和HLOOKUP更灵活的查找功能。它们的语法如下:

INDEX:

INDEX(array, row_num, [column_num])

MATCH:

MATCH(lookup_value, lookup_array, [match_type])

4.1、基本用法

假设我们有一个销售数据表,包含以下列:销售日期、销售人员和销售额。我们希望根据销售人员和销售日期查找销售额。可以使用INDEX和MATCH函数来实现:

=INDEX(C2:C10, MATCH(E1 & F1, A2:A10 & B2:B10, 0))

其中,C2:C10是销售额列,A2:A10是销售日期列,B2:B10是销售人员列,E1是销售日期,F1是销售人员。

4.2、组合查找

INDEX和MATCH函数可以用于更复杂的组合查找。例如,假设我们有一个多维数据表,包含产品名称、地区和销售额。我们希望根据产品名称和地区查找销售额。可以使用以下公式:

=INDEX(C2:E10, MATCH(E1, A2:A10, 0), MATCH(F1, B1:E1, 0))

其中,C2:E10是销售额数据范围,A2:A10是产品名称列,B1:E1是地区行,E1是产品名称,F1是地区。

五、FILTER函数的使用

FILTER函数是Excel中一个相对较新的函数,用于根据条件筛选数据。其语法如下:

FILTER(array, include, [if_empty])

5.1、基本用法

假设我们有一个销售数据表,包含以下列:销售日期、销售人员和销售额。我们希望筛选出特定日期范围内的销售记录。可以使用FILTER函数来实现:

=FILTER(A2:C10, (A2:A10 >= E1) * (A2:A10 <= E2))

其中,A2:C10是数据范围,A2:A10是销售日期列,E1E2是日期范围。

5.2、多条件筛选

FILTER函数还可以用于更复杂的多条件筛选。例如,筛选出特定销售人员在特定日期范围内的销售记录:

=FILTER(A2:C10, (A2:A10 >= E1) * (A2:A10 <= E2) * (B2:B10 = F1))

其中,B2:B10是销售人员列,F1是销售人员。

六、UNIQUE函数的使用

UNIQUE函数用于返回数据范围内的唯一值列表。其语法如下:

UNIQUE(array, [by_col], [exactly_once])

6.1、基本用法

假设我们有一个销售数据表,包含以下列:销售人员和销售额。我们希望获取所有销售人员的唯一列表。可以使用UNIQUE函数来实现:

=UNIQUE(A2:A10)

其中,A2:A10是销售人员列。

6.2、按列或行返回唯一值

UNIQUE函数还可以按列或行返回唯一值。例如,假设我们的数据按行排列,我们希望获取所有销售人员的唯一列表:

=UNIQUE(A1:J1, TRUE)

其中,A1:J1是销售人员行,TRUE表示按列返回唯一值。

七、AGGREGATE函数的使用

AGGREGATE函数是Excel中一个非常灵活的函数,用于执行各种聚合操作,例如求和、计数、平均值等。其语法如下:

AGGREGATE(function_num, options, ref1, [ref2], ...)

7.1、基本用法

假设我们有一个销售数据表,包含以下列:销售额。我们希望计算销售额的总和,同时忽略隐藏行和错误值。可以使用AGGREGATE函数来实现:

=AGGREGATE(9, 7, A2:A10)

其中,9表示求和操作,7表示忽略隐藏行和错误值,A2:A10是销售额列。

7.2、多种聚合操作

AGGREGATE函数可以执行多种聚合操作,例如计算平均值、计数、最大值、最小值等。例如,计算销售额的平均值:

=AGGREGATE(1, 7, A2:A10)

其中,1表示平均值操作。

八、TEXTJOIN函数的使用

TEXTJOIN函数用于将多个文本字符串连接成一个字符串,并可以指定分隔符。其语法如下:

TEXTJOIN(delimiter, ignore_empty, text1, [text2], ...)

8.1、基本用法

假设我们有一个员工数据表,包含以下列:员工姓名和部门。我们希望将所有员工的姓名连接成一个字符串,用逗号分隔。可以使用TEXTJOIN函数来实现:

=TEXTJOIN(", ", TRUE, A2:A10)

其中,", "是分隔符,TRUE表示忽略空单元格,A2:A10是员工姓名列。

8.2、结合其他函数使用

TEXTJOIN函数还可以结合其他函数使用,例如结合FILTER函数,筛选特定条件下的文本并连接。例如,筛选特定部门的员工姓名并连接:

=TEXTJOIN(", ", TRUE, FILTER(A2:A10, B2:B10 = "销售"))

其中,A2:A10是员工姓名列,B2:B10是部门列。

九、总结

通过掌握Excel中的集合号及其相关函数的使用,可以大大提高数据处理和分析的效率。SUMIFS、COUNTIFS、VLOOKUP、HLOOKUP、INDEX、MATCH、FILTER、UNIQUE、AGGREGATE和TEXTJOIN等函数,提供了强大的数据查询、筛选和分析功能。希望本文的详细介绍和示例,能帮助你更好地理解和应用这些函数,提高工作效率。

相关问答FAQs:

1. 在Excel中,如何使用集合号?

集合号是Excel中一个非常有用的功能,可以用于合并多个单元格,创建更大的单元格区域。下面是使用集合号的步骤:

  • 选择需要合并的单元格区域。
  • 在Excel的工具栏中,点击“开始”选项卡。
  • 在“对齐”分组中,点击“合并与居中”按钮。
  • 在下拉菜单中,选择“合并单元格”。

2. 集合号在Excel中的作用是什么?

集合号在Excel中的作用是将多个单元格合并成一个更大的单元格区域。这样可以方便地对合并后的单元格进行操作,如填充颜色、居中对齐等。集合号还可以用于创建复杂的报表和表格布局,使数据更加清晰易读。

3. 集合号在Excel中有哪些注意事项?

在使用集合号时,有几个注意事项需要注意:

  • 合并的单元格只能在同一行或同一列中,不能跨行或跨列。
  • 合并的单元格会自动使用合并后的第一个单元格的格式,如字体、边框等。如果需要修改格式,可以先取消合并,再重新合并并修改格式。
  • 合并的单元格中只会保留合并前第一个单元格的数据,其他单元格的数据会丢失。如果需要保留其他单元格的数据,可以使用公式来合并单元格,如使用“&”符号连接单元格内容。
  • 在合并单元格后,如果需要拆分单元格,可以在工具栏的“开始”选项卡中,点击“合并与居中”按钮的下拉菜单,选择“取消合并单元格”来拆分单元格。

希望以上内容对您有所帮助!如果还有其他问题,请随时提问。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4222262

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部